#2988. Vowel Song

Music, level: Elementary
Posted Tue Dec 2 08:36:18 PST 2003 by ashten armstrong (sweetie48867@yahoo.com).
Louise Peacock Elementary, Corunna, MI, United States
Materials Required: keyboard, Brother John music, worksheet for each kid, individual cards with lyrics on them
Activity Time: All vowels-one hour
Concepts Taught: Learning the two sounds of vowels

A has two sounds
A has two sounds
A and /a/
A and /a/
A like in apron
/a/ like in apple
A and /a/

E has two sounds
E has two sounds
E and /e/
E and /e/
E like in eat
/e/ like in exercise
E and /e/
E and /e/

I has two sounds
I has two sounds
I and /i/
I and /i/
I like in ice cream
/i/ like in itch
I and /i/
I and /i/

O has two sounds
O has two sounds
O and /o/
O and /o/
O like in obey
/o/ like in obstinent
O and /o/
O and /o/

U has two sounds
U has two sounds
U and /u/
U and /u/
U like in unique
/u/ like in umbrella
U and /u/
U and /u/
